It's the last day of the month, so I'm gunna be a bit reckless and put up another 2 picks!

Onorina, 1.45 Goodwood, 1pt EW @ 14-1

I liked this filly last season when she won at Lingfield (turf), looking raw but demonstrating a good way of going and nicely on top at the finish, pulling well clear with the second; she was a bit disappointing on her next start, but then showed at Kempton on her last run of 2015 that her new mark wasn't beyond her, doing well to finish where did considering she could have done with a stronger pace.

I selected her on her reappearance at Bath and she ran just OK to be fourth, but she was entitled to need the run and the filthy conditions that evening meant fitness would have been at a premium (race time 16 secs above standard).

Onorina looks well worth a try at this 14f trip on the evidence to date, and in the hope she has gone forward for her reappearance, is given another chance at a double figure price.

Sagaciously, 2.15 Goodwood, 1pt EW @ 40-1

This is a bit speculative given the adjusted figures give her plenty to find, but I wouldn't be surprised if she out-ran market expectations.

She made a pleasing return against male opposition over 12f at Lingfield (AW), racing a bit keenly but seeing her race out really well to close down on Top Tug, who had some decent handicap form from last year and who evidently hadn't gone backwards for the switch to Alan King's yard.

Some of Sagaciously's earlier form behind the likes of Irish Rookie and Moonrise Landing doesn't read too badly, and given the excellent start her stable has made to the season, it could just be she's returned a stronger and better filly.

Lightning Spree, 5.05 Hamilton, 1pt win @ 12-1

I selected Lightning Spree when he ran over 1 mile at Ayr last Monday on the basis he'd caught my eye over that C/D last season when not getting any luck in running, and it was possible to excuse the defeats since, plus his mark has dropped a few pounds.

An issue the horse has had is that he tends to race with the choke out and that was evident again on Monday, though that wasn't what beat him because after the line he seemed to have loads of running left in him, so it's likely he could have done with a stronger pace or he needs a stiffer test.

His best run of last season (on RPRs) came at Hamilton, and although he's back up in grade here, he's given another chance at a double figure price, in the hope that wearing a hood for the first time will help him settle better and see him more competitive at the business end.

Mega Fortune, 5.10 Sligo, 1pt win @ 16-1

This is another that was selected on this thread the last time he ran; he'd caught my eye on his third run for a mark at Dundalk last season, shaping well despite not being given a hard time inside the final furlong, and also as a physical specimen as he appears a sizable, good looking sort.

He made his handicap and seasonal debut at Navan two weeks ago on a day when being on or close to the pace appeared a distinct advantage, and in the circumstances I thought he shaped OK having been held up off the pace, as he was going on well at the finish; though that said he has ground to make up on a couple of these who were ahead of him that day and reoppose here.

Connections decided to fit cheekpieces at Navan and in the race I could see why, as he didn't look fully focused, but I'd be inclined to put it down to inexperience for now.
I'm confident there is going to be better to come from this horse at some point, though whether it will be today I'm not sure as I'd have concerns about the suitability of this tight track, but at decent odds I'm going to take a chance, with that reappearance run behind him.

Todays two selections are on the speculative side as I have concerns about trip / fitness, but at the odds I'm going to throw caution to the wind! Scared

Darrell Rivers, 1.40 Windsor, 1pt EW @ 16-1

Darrell Rivers is a 12 race maiden, but has shown enough to suggest she should be up to winning races; she has been in the notebook since last May when having her first run on turf over 6f at Lingfield, finding plenty of trouble that day before not being knocked about once it was clear her winning chance had gone and seemingly finishing with plenty left in the tank.

It's fair to say Darrell Rivers had her chances subsequently without managing to win, but she finished close up on a few occasions, doing enough to suggest a mark in the low 60s is a feasible one.

The concerns today are she's returning from a break and whether an easy 6f is on the sharp side for her as she was being raced over 8.5f on her last two starts of 2015, but the earlier form had suggested she is capable of being effective at the trip.

Chorus of Lies, 3.30 Beverley, 1pt EW @ 33-1

Chorus Of Lies failed to win for Godolphin, but showed enough to suggest he should be up to winning races; he was sold cheaply to Tracy Waggott and three starts for his current handler haven't been without hope, particularly on the first occasion last October over 14f at Redcar when shaping better than the bare result, having raced keenly before failing to secure a clear run.

He could do with the rain arriving as the drop back to 10f is a definite concern, but the trip looks worth a go given he has been taking a grip in his races, and with his mark having dropped 7lb from his opening one, a chance is taken at rewarding odds.

Hatsaway, 3.55 Brighton, 1pt win @ 12-1

Hatsaway makes a little appeal on his return to turf.

He was formerly trained by Clive Brittain, who ran the horse in the 2 mile Queen's Vase at Royal Ascot on just his third start in 2014, and although he was out of his depth, he wasn't disgraced on the figures; perhaps surprisingly on the back of that run, Clive only once ran him beyond 10f after, even though he did shape on a couple of occasions as though he needed further (and he is out of a Montjeu mare who won over 14f in France).

He was sold to Pat Phelan for just 5,000 gns last October, and made his stable debut 3 weeks ago over 12f at Kempton where he shaped just OK when finishing 5th of 12.

Hatsaway returns to turf rated 63, which is 24lb below his initial mark, and as he remains unexposed at middle distances, he makes a little appeal at a double figure price, with that recent pipe opener behind him, though drying ground is a concern as I thought one of his better efforts came at Sandown when there was juice in the ground.

Gurkha Friend, 7.25 Catterick, 1pt win @ 9-2

He'd been quite a disappointment since winning a conditions race at Leicester early last season, but his reduced mark combined with a step up to 7f on turf, produced a much more encouraging display last week at Ayr, when looking unlucky not to have won (imo) having failed to secure a clear passage until it was too late, before running on strongly when in the clear to be beaten just under a length in third.

He's unexposed at the trip and potentially well handicapped (9lb below his initial mark) if building on that effort last week, and although he has a potentially tricky draw to overcome, at least this should be truly run with Jay Kay and Dr Red Eye in the race.
